NativeDoc

NativeDoc™ is a documentation system for Runtime Revolution

NativeDoc™ allows you to generate an HTML API reference manual from a set of documented scripts. The documentation is extracted directly from the scripts, which makes it much easier to keep the documentation consistent with the source code.
NativeDoc™ uses the standard Doxygen/JavaDoc documentation block style, so no need to re-learn a new code documentation style.
NativeDoc™ helps you to not being lost inside your projects, and enables you to reuse easily already written functions/commands for a faster application development. Also, if you are creating an application for a customer, you can give to him the beautiful API reference manual of the application that you have written for him, without any extra-works.

NativeDoc™, the epitome of the scripts documentation for Runtime Revolution. NativeDoc™ uses the standard approach of the sources documentation, but designed for Runtime Revolution, with an efficient and complex concept, it helps you to keep your application API cleaner while developing your application faster.

Try free

The NativeDoc™ HTML output, the last word in API documentation. NativeDoc™ has a unique HTML documentation generation, with an easy to use menu and customizable sections, it helps you to find quickly available handlers in each objects, for a better code re-use and a faster application development.

See the demo

NativeDoc™, write once, share with the world. NativeDoc™ lets you share your documentation or includes already existing ones, with its easy to use importation/exportation engine, it helps you to share to your teammates or the entire world your application API documentation.

Try free

The NativeDoc™ comment cleaner, the best size optimization before distribution. NativeDoc™ has a unique "script compiler" that remove all useless comments for the distribution, with only one command, it helps you to reduce the size of your application before the distribution.

Try free

What is said about NativeDoc?


I have to write a lot of API documentation and make it available on the web. Before I started using NativeDoc I had messed around with my own solutions but none of them were nearly as polished, flexible and powerful as NativeDoc. NativeDoc has made it so easy for me to write and publish high-quality API documentation that I can't envision doing it any other way.

Trevor DeVore
Blue Mango Learning Systems

Click here to see the SQL Yoga API Documentation generated with NativeDoc!
Click here to see the GLX Application Framework API Documentation generated with NativeDoc!

Features:

  • Support the Doxygen/JavaDoc documentation block syntax.
  • Import/Export documentations as XML files. (Includes documentations from another NativeDoc projects).
  • Multiple and customizable HTML Templates
    • HTML Website with menu and without an iFrame
    • HTML Website with menu and with an iFrame
    • HTML Website without menu/javascript and frame
  • Integrated documentation debugger.
  • "Script Compiler" that removes all comments from scripts to reduce the size of the application.
  • Customizable Main/Readme and About pages.
  • Easy to use GUI.

Screenshots:

             

How to try?

You can try NativeDoc for free with the "Starter Kit Edition". The Starter Kit Edition is a free version that haves limitations.
Click here to download NativeDoc.

How to buy?

You can buy NativeDoc licenses here.